Thanks, I've noticed people getting fooled but honestly, it doesn't say JCW anywhere on it that it's supposed to, the license plate frame is not something that comes with the car, just something my MA put on. The only thing making it look like a JCW is the aerokit which says JCW on the sills no matter what car you have and the wheels...both of which can be installed on ANY MINI.

Even the center caps of the wheels say MINI and not JCW.

Hahahah! Yeah, that's definitely not my ride. That's pics of my dream setup.

The parts for this setup can be found at:
http://mini-delta.com/b/products/lis...anner_pct_area

But the side skirts are from the JCW kit. I contacted the company from this site and they WILL ship to the US. I just need to get the finances in order before I pull the trigger for the setup.

The front bumper is actually the stock MCS bumper but with the front lip changed out. The front lip's shape resembles the lines of the JCW bumper. So the white lip spoiler could be the M7 JCW lip mounted to the min-delta setup you see in the pics. Hope this helps anyone else looking to mod out their minis with something different than what we can get here in the U.S. Gotta give the asians a little credit -- they make the things we IMAGINE about.
